CBREI is following true to form, hiring Dallas-based Staffelbach Design Associates Inc. to craft interior changes and putting Bill Lokey, CBRE's first vice president, on the ground to lead the leasing drive to lift the 75% occupancy for the 292,490-sf Colonnade I at 15301 Dallas Pkwy., 314,125-sf Colonnade II at 15303 Dallas Pkwy. and 377,639-sf Colonnade III at 15305 Dallas Pkwy.

CBREI almost always puts CBRE brokers in place, but Lokey's track record with its assets in Las Colinas underwrote the mandate that he'd be leading the Colonnade leasing team. At Lokey's side will be CBRE vice president John Fancher, senior associate Allison Fannin and associate Susannah Wallace. Ironically, Lokey started his leasing career at the Colonnade in 1996-97 when he worked for MEPC American Properties Inc., a British company with the Colonnade as its only US asset.

The upcoming changes for the Colonnade include CBREI's signature amenity, a 5-Star Worldwide service center. Also coming is a 10,000-sf management office in the 70-story, barrel-vaulted atrium linking the three towers. Part of the atrium space will be converted to the Colonnade Club, a lounge with WiFI and Happy Hour hours for client meetings and after-work functions. The club is patterned after CBREI's Library in 190 S. LaSalle in Chicago. The existing fitness center will be relocated to 5,000 sf of the lower level of Colonnade III and the conference center will be reconfigured and overhauled. The plan includes chasing LEED certification for the Energy Star-designated trio.
